Fotografia is a first edition hardback by Bernard Plossu, 240 pages, originally in Spanish and published in 1997 by Generalitat Valenciana / IVAM.

Very rare retrospective by Bernard Plossu - a true collector's item!

French New Mexican photographer Bernard Plossu says, "In photography, you do not capture time, you evoke it. It flows like fine sand, ceaselessly, and changing landscapes do not change it." This fine monograph, published as a companion to Valenica's IVAM Centre's major retrospective, presents a very convincing argument for Plossu's statement. These images are infused with an ambiguous sense of time and presence, whether portraying street scenes in Madrid or the New Mexican desert. The illustrations are richly toned, and beautifully rendered, including numerous color drawings and Fresson types (an early color process revived by Plossu.). Very nice layout and Plossu's best photos beautifully printed.

Condition: outside very good, protected by a removable plastic cover. Just a bit of yellowing of the book block. Inside clean and unmarked, no creased pages, just minor handling signs. Overall excellent condition for an almost 30 year old book.
